How To Fix /SCMTMS/LSO270 - Resource &1: section type not supported by optimizer


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: /SCMTMS/LSO -

  • Message number: 270

  • Message text: Resource &1: section type not supported by optimizer

    The SAP error message /SCMTMS/LSO270 Resource &1: section type not supported by optimizer typically occurs in the context of SAP Transportation Management (TM) when the optimizer encounters a resource that has a section type that it does not recognize or support. This can happen during the planning or optimization process when the system is trying to allocate resources for transportation tasks.

    Cause:

    1. Unsupported Section Type: The resource specified in the error message has a section type that is not configured or recognized by the optimizer. This could be due to incorrect configuration or missing definitions in the system.
    2. Resource Configuration: The resource may not be properly set up in the system, or it may have been assigned a section type that is not compatible with the optimization logic.
    3. Custom Developments: If there are custom developments or enhancements in the system, they might not align with the standard optimizer's expectations.

    Solution:

    1. Check Resource Configuration:

      • Go to the configuration settings for the resource in question. Ensure that the section type assigned to the resource is valid and supported by the optimizer.
      • Review the resource's attributes and ensure that they are correctly defined.
    2. Review Section Types:

      • Check the section types that are configured in the system. You can do this by navigating to the relevant customizing settings in SAP TM.
      • Ensure that the section type used by the resource is included in the list of supported section types for the optimizer.
    3. Adjust Planning Settings:

      • If necessary, adjust the planning settings or parameters to ensure that the optimizer can work with the resources and section types defined in your system.
    4. Consult Documentation:

      • Refer to the SAP documentation for Transportation Management to understand the supported section types and any specific requirements for resource configuration.
    5. Testing:

      • After making changes, perform a test run of the optimization process to ensure that the error does not occur again.
    6. Contact SAP Support:

      • If the issue persists after checking the configuration and settings,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. They may provide insights based on the specific version of SAP TM you are using.
